Output d0ccb574dc16283ed240f8ec5040da410e9256d04e46e602678d6563c6bbdcb3:24

value
308462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e6c760a674a8601ae636f039df02eaa7ee6da3f0 OP_EQUAL
address
3NjGBfBQcGTnGAvLwGfkos7XWn1QJGyzB1
transaction
d0ccb574dc16283ed240f8ec5040da410e9256d04e46e602678d6563c6bbdcb3
spent
true